In a mixture 60 litres, the ratio of milk and water 2 : 1. If this ratio is to be 1 : 2, then the quanity of water to be further added is:

Quantity of milk = \((60\times\frac{2}{3})litres = 40 litres,\)
Quantity of water in it = (60- 40) litres = 20 litres.
New ratio = 1 : 2
Let quantity of water to be added further be x litres.
Then, milk : water = \((\frac{40}{2+x})\)
Now, \((\frac{40}{2+x}) = \frac{1}{2}\)
\(\Rightarrow\) 20 + x = 80
\(\Rightarrow\) x = 60.
Therefore Quantity of water to be added = 60 litres.
